Marcel from the 2onelab team shares 5 practical tips to help users get the most out of our 2Build CAM software. These tips are designed to make workflows faster, smarter, and more efficient. You can also watch the video below to see each tip in action.

Tip 1: Check Support Placement

If you want to know where your supports will be placed, simply rotate your part. The red overhang areas indicate exactly where support is needed.

Tip 2: Visualize Overhang Angles

To easily see overhang angles inside your part, switch the view from “Solid” to “Wireframe” using the keyboard buttons S + W.

Tip 3: Position Parts Faster

If you want to speed up manual part positioning, you can toggle between position and rotation of your models using the 1 and 2 keys.

Tip 4: Remove Unneeded Modules

Some modules may not be necessary for your workflow. You can disable them in the workflow settings to keep your workspace cleaner and more focused.

Tip 5: Keep Track of Costs

To see the real cost of your 3D printed parts, go into the settings and adjust prices for gas, powder, and electricity. This helps users plan efficiently and stay within budget.
